feat(WEB-128): desktop and mobile initial wireframe implemented

This commit is contained in:
Simon Emanuelsson
2024-03-18 17:24:17 +01:00
parent fd6c49ac7c
commit b173c2fb11
44 changed files with 957 additions and 19 deletions

View File

@@ -0,0 +1,42 @@
import Stay from "./Stay"
import Title from "@/components/MyPages/Title"
import styles from "./upcoming.module.css"
import type { LangParams } from "@/types/params"
const stays = [
{
dateArrive: new Date("04 27 2024"),
dateDepart: new Date("04 28 2024"),
guests: 2,
hotel: "Scandic Helsinki Hub",
},
{
dateArrive: new Date("05 27 2024"),
dateDepart: new Date("05 28 2024"),
guests: 2,
hotel: "Scandic Örebro Central",
},
{
dateArrive: new Date("06 27 2024"),
dateDepart: new Date("06 28 2024"),
guests: 2,
hotel: "Scandic Oslo City",
},
]
export default function UpcomingStays({ lang }: LangParams) {
return (
<section className={styles.container}>
<Title level="h2" uppercase>
Your upcoming stays
</Title>
<section className={styles.stays}>
{stays.map((stay) => (
<Stay key={stay.hotel} {...stay} lang={lang} />
))}
</section>
</section>
)
}